I'm looking to buy a car from Florida and have it shipped to Oregon. Anyone have any advice?

Particularly the following issues are what I have questions on:

  • What is the best/safest way to pay for the car?
  • How do we do the signing of the title, bill of sale, etc?
  • Any particular shipping company I should go with?
  • Anything else I'm not thinking of right now?

No its cheaper to ship it.
You can find carriers (large freight trucks) that have spare room for a car.
They figure its better to get you to pay $500 than nothing at all with wasted space. I used to work with a guy that sent model-a's all over the country for $400.

steve_mk3 said:
Use escrow.com for the transaction
and use DAS for the shipping.

Make sure to have someone local look at the car first.

Thanks, that's the kind of stuff I want to know. Cosmo Auto Inc. is about $200 cheaper than DAS (it's the lowest quote I've got), but unless someone has had personally experience with them I'll take your advice to go with DAS.
